介绍:以太坊钱包与系统盘占用的重要性

            在当前加密货币迅速发展的背景下,以太坊作为一种重要的区块链技术,其钱包软件的使用也日益普及。然而,许多用户在使用以太坊钱包时,常常面临系统盘占用过大的问题。这不仅影响了系统的运行效率,也给用户带来了存储成本的压力。本篇文章将从技术层面深入解析这一问题的底层逻辑,并提供有效的策略。

            一、以太坊钱包工作原理解读

            以太坊钱包的核心功能在于存储用户的私钥和管理以太币(ETH)及其代币。一个以太坊节点需要下载整个区块链数据,以便验证交易、参与网络协议。节点的运行使得以太坊钱包的系统盘占用随之增加,尤其是全节点(full node)钱包,其占用的存储空间通常达到数十GB。这背后的核心矛盾在于,节点越全面,其存储需求越高,从而占用系统盘越多。

            二、系统盘占用的影响因素分析

            我们观察到,系统盘占用程度直接影响用户体验和操作安全。首先,以太坊区块链的体量不断扩大,新增的区块需要占用更多的硬盘空间;其次,每个节点为了提高验证速度,需要不断更新和维护本地状态数据库。具体来说,使用 SQLite 或 LevelDB 等数据库引擎,在处理大量交易数据时,可能导致读写延迟,进而影响钱包的性能。

            三、存储的必要性与策略

            从长线价值来看,存储对提高系统性能、降低使用成本至关重要。以下是几种有效的存储策略:

            • 轻钱包(Light Wallet)使用:轻钱包不需要下载整个区块链,用户只需下载头部数据和部分必要信息,从而显著降低存储需求。
            • 数据清理与垃圾回收:定期清理与回收不再使用的数据,通过垃圾回收机制,释放被占用的存储资源。
            • 分层存储架构:采用分层存储方案,将频繁使用的数据与冷数据分开存储,以提高访问效率。通过这类架构,我观察到的行业共识是,能显著减少系统的响应时间。

            四、针对不同规模企业的差异化落地策略

            针对小型企业与大型企业在以太坊钱包运用中的存储需求不同,相应的落地策略也需有所区别。

            • 小型企业:建议使用轻钱包或第三方服务托管解决方案,避免初期大规模投入硬件资源。不仅降低了初始成本,也可以快速部署,快速进入市场。
            • 大型企业:需要考虑自建节点,建议存储方案,结合云存储解决方案,使用高性能SSD,降低I/O瓶颈,确保高并发访问时的稳定性。

            五、历史复盘与未来三年的演化路径预测

            回顾以太坊的发展历程,从早期的智能合约实验阶段到如今的广泛应用,其背后的技术迭代与市场反馈形成了良性的生态。未来三年,预计会出现以下几种演化路径:

            • 跨链技术的融合:以太坊钱包的系统盘占用问题将促使开发者考虑跨链解决方案,通过不同区块链间的数据交互与共享,分担存储压力。
            • 去中心化存储的兴起:随着去中心化存储技术的成熟,如 IPFS等将为以太坊钱包提供更为高效的替代存储方案。
            • 智能化数据管理:AI技术的加入,将使得数据管理变得更加智能化,自动存储与访问效率,减轻用户的负担。

            总结:以太坊钱包的未来展望

            在以太坊持续发展的道路上,系统盘占用问题会随着区块链技术的进步而得到改善。以上述多维度策略为基础,通过对行业趋势的深入洞察与分析,期待以太坊钱包在未来能够在存储效率与用户体验上实现双赢。真正能够做到这一点的,不仅是开发者的技术能力,也包括用户的使用习惯与需求演变的适应能力。

            未来的以太坊钱包,必将在技术与用户之间架起更为高效的桥梁,同时为整个区块链生态的发展注入新的活力。